Who had better stats at age 25?
At age 25, Jordan averaged around 33 PPG in his prime scoring years while LeBron averaged about 27 PPG but with significantly higher assists and rebounds, showcasing their different play styles.
At what age was each player at their peak?
Jordan's statistical peak was ages 24-30 (1987-1993), averaging over 31 PPG. LeBron's peak was ages 27-29 (2011-2014) when he won 2 MVPs, 2 championships, and averaged 27+ PPG with elite efficiency.
